A New Legend: Catalyst

One of the most exciting additions in the Apex Legends Season 15 Patch Notes is Catalyst, a new legend characterized by her defensive abilities and unique skill set. Catalyst’s introduction is designed to offer players a new strategic angle. Her ferrofluid-based abilities allow for dynamic control of the battlefield, providing opportunities to turn the tides during engagements.

Passive: Barricade

Catalyst’s passive ability, Barricade, enables her to reinforce doors, enhancing their durability. This is particularly useful in holding strategic positions.

Tactical: Piercing Spikes

The tactical ability, Piercing Spikes, adds a layer of depth to Catalyst’s gameplay. By deploying a patch of ferrofluid, she can create traps that damage and slow down opponents, providing a tactical edge in combat situations.

Ultimate: Dark Veil

Finally, Catalyst’s ultimate ability, Dark Veil, allows her to create a large wall that obscures vision and impairs enemy movement. This can be critical for both aggressive plays and defensive retreats, making her an invaluable asset to any team composition.

What is the Broken Moon map introduced in Season 15?

Broken Moon is the new battle royale map launched in Season 15. It’s set on Cleo, the shattered moon of Boreas, and offers a mix of fast-paced combat and open areas. Notable features include zip rails for quick navigation and unique POIs designed to balance close-quarter and long-range engagements.

How does the new gifting feature work in Apex Legends?

The gifting feature allows players to send cosmetic items like skins, charms, and bundles from the Apex store to friends. You can gift up to five items daily to players you’re friends with for at least two weeks, ensuring a safe and enjoyable experience.
